Default H or B Series

I just bought a 99 civic Si, with a blown engine, i first thought it was a rocker noise since it seemed like it was comming from the top end but after adjusting the valves, and looking at it internally i found it was not worth fixing that engine

So i decided im doing a swap, I plan on using this car for just summer driven and use my truck for the winter, i would rather build this car for more track then point a to b

I know the b series will have a factory apperance and fit and will be maintenance free It will be more quiet then the H series with less vibration and will be able to pass the etest, but will be more expensive to buy and and less powerful

What do you guys think i should do ad state a opionion
